assert预处理宏 assert是一种预处理宏,所谓预处理其实是一个预处理变量,其行为类似于内联函数,assert宏使用一个表达式作为其条件: 首先是对expr进行求值,如果其值为false,那么assert输出信息并终止程序的执行,如果为true则什么也不做。assert宏定义在cassert头 ...
分类:
编程语言 时间:
2017-09-01 13:34:28
阅读次数:
211
个人相关 总结. OI历程. 题目 基础题. 综合题. 原创题. 考点 注意是考点不是知识点, 知识点才没有这么散乱呢QAQ. 线性代数. 行列式求值. Matrix-tree定理. Lindstrom-Gessel-Viennot引理. 高斯消元. 线性基. 特征值. 矩阵乘法. 数论. ## * ...
分类:
其他好文 时间:
2017-08-30 21:40:32
阅读次数:
216
当二维数组作函数参数接受主调函数中的二维数组时,退化为一个指向数组的指针。 在此引用《c与指针》中的观点:作为函数 参数的多位数组名的穿递方式和一维数组名相同——实际传递的是个指向数组第一个元素的指针。但是,两者之间的区别在于, 多维数组的每个元素本身是另外一个数组,编译器需要知道它的维数,以便为函 ...
分类:
编程语言 时间:
2017-08-30 20:50:21
阅读次数:
221
django 模型 ORM简介 MVC框架中包括一个重要的部分,就是ORM,它实现了数据模型与数据库的解耦,即数据模型的设计不需要依赖于特定的数据库,通过简单的配置就可以轻松更换数据库 ORM是“对象-关系-映射”的简称,主要任务是: 根据对象的类型生成表结构 将对象、列表的操作,转换为sql语句 ...
分类:
其他好文 时间:
2017-08-27 12:06:07
阅读次数:
170
什么是多项式? 百度百科说:“由若干个单项式相加组成的代数式叫做多项式。多项式中每个单项式叫做多项式的项,这些单项式中的最高次数,就是这个多项式的次数。” 也就是说,形如的式子,就叫做多项式。这样的式子,也能写作。很显然,多项式加上(或是减上)多项式也是多项式,复杂度是的。但是,如果多项式想要乘上一 ...
分类:
编程语言 时间:
2017-08-26 22:50:38
阅读次数:
366
/*表题目内容: 输入一个由数字、+,-,*,/ 组成的算术表达式,求其值。输入描述一个表达式,其中每个运算数为正整数输出描述计算结果,保留2位小数输入样例1+12*3-4/2输出样例35.00 */#include <iostream>#include <cstdio>#include <stac ...
分类:
其他好文 时间:
2017-08-26 04:54:44
阅读次数:
183
背景 Python语言规范 Lint 导入 包 异常 全局变量 嵌套/局部/内部类或函数 列表推导(List Comprehensions) 默认迭代器和操作符 生成器 Lambda 函数 条件表达式 默认参数值 属性(properties) True/False 的求值 过时的语言特性 词法作用域 ...
分类:
编程语言 时间:
2017-08-25 12:20:44
阅读次数:
167
求解思想: 从左到右扫描输入的后缀表达式,若是数字则入栈;若是操作符,则从栈中取出两个数,进行相应计算后,将结果放回栈中,;扫描完后,栈顶剩余元素就是结果。 由于输入时并未区分数字和操作符,而是统一规定成了char 类型,所以要将每两个操作数计算的结果也要转换成ASCII码对应的字符类型,所以要进行 ...
分类:
编程语言 时间:
2017-08-25 12:11:47
阅读次数:
195
print 'x','y' 相当于 print 'x' print 'y' 输出 x y 从模块导入函数的时候,可以 1、 import somemodule //导入模块,使用函数:module1.open(...) 2、from somemodule import somefunction // ...
分类:
编程语言 时间:
2017-08-21 17:49:56
阅读次数:
173
把行列式与矩阵的基础给拾起来. 未完待续. 1. 行列式的递归定义与逆序对定义是等价的. 2. 行列式的性质 3. 三角行列式, 行列式求值, 高斯消元法 4. 奇阶反对称行列式 5. 例6. 6. 范徳蒙行列式 习题30. 习题44. 7. 一个分块技巧 文艺计算姬. 8. 递推思想 轮状病毒. ...
分类:
其他好文 时间:
2017-08-20 18:30:36
阅读次数:
248